Teller

WILLEM, the first settler of the name in New Netherland, was b. in 1620. In a deposition made July 6, 1698, he stated that he arrived in the province in the year 1639, was sent to Fort Orange by Gov. Kieft, served there as corporal in the West India Company's service, was then advanced to be Wachtmeester of the fort; that he had continued his residence at Albany from 1629 to 1692, with some small intermissions upon voyage to New York, Delaware, and one voyage to Holland. He was a trader about 50 years in Albany, from whence he removed to New York in 1692, with his sons. He was one of the earliest proprietors of Schenectady in 1662, though probably never a permanent resident there, and one of the five patentees mentioned in the first patent of the town granted by Gov. Dongan in 1684. His allotments on the bouwlandt were numbered five, the foremost lot lying on the west side of, and separated by the Teller's killetie, from Elias Van Gyseling's plantasie; and his village lot, 200 feet square, was on the east corner of Union and Washington Streets. All his real estate in Schenectady was given, in 1700, to his son Johannes, who alone remained behind when the family removed to New York. He made his will Mar. 19, 1698, proved in 1701, and though a prosperous merchant, the inventory of his property amounted to only 910 pounds, 10s., 6p.; there is reason to believe, that as in the case of his son Johannes, he had distributed most of his property among his children before his death. His first wife was Margaret Donchesen; she died before 1664, in which year he made a marriage contract with, and (April 9) m. Maria Varlett, wid. of Paulus Schrick; she d. in 1702, the year after the death of her husband; the inventory of her estate amounted to 1,275 pounds, 12s., 9p. Ch. b: Andries, b. 1642, m. Sophia, dau. of Oloff Van Cortlandt of New York, May 6, 1671; Helena, 1645, m. first, Cornelis Bogardus, son of the noted Anneke Janse; secondly, Francois Rombouts; Maria, 1648, m. first, Pieter Van Alen, secondly …… Lookerman's; Elisabeth, 1652, m. first, Abraham Van Tricht, and secondly, Melgert Wynantse Van der Poel; Jacob, 1655, m. Christina Wessells of New York, Oct. 24, 1683; Willem, 1657, m. Rachel Kiersted in New York, Nov. 19, 1686; Johannes, 1659, settled in Schenectady; Jannetie, m. Arent Philipse Schuyler; Caspar. Thesschenmaecker

PETRUS, first minister of the church in Schenectady, officiated in Kingston in 1676, and gained the esteem and respect of the people of that place to such a degree that they petitioned for his continuance as their minister; in 1679 ordained in New York by a classis comprising the ministers then settled in this province, as minister of the church at New Castle, on the Delaware; 1684 settled at Schenectady as pastor of this church; 1690 in the destruction of the village, burned in the parsonage house then standing upon the present church lot.

Toll

CAREL HANSEN, first settled on land near, or at Hoffman's Ferry, which he bought of Hendrick Cuyler and Geraldus Cambefort on the north side of the river, of Johannes Luykasse on the south side, which latter parcel he conveyed to his brother-in-law, Jeremiah Tickstone, who m. his sister Rachel. His lands on the north side extended from Taquaatsera or Droybergh kil, the boundary between the 6th and 7th flats westwardly, to the lands of heirs of Philip Groot, i.e. to about "Swarts Ferry." In 1712 he purchased a parcel of land at Maalwyck, from Joseph Clement, to which he removed. About this time he also owned the lot in the village of Schenectady on the south corner of Union and Church Streets, extending eastwardly along the former Street, and including the Court House lot, which latter lot, 100ft. front by 210ft., he sold in 1712 to Isaac Van Valkenburgh for 53 pounds ($132.50). Truax (Du Trieux, Du Truy)

PHILIP DU TRIEUX, a Walloon, born in 1585, was in New Amsterdam during Minuit's administration 1624-29; was appointed court messenger in 1638; in 1640 received a patent for land in "Smits valley;" his wife was Susanna DeScheene who was living as late as 1654. Ch: Rebecca, m. Simon Simonse Groot; Sara, m. Isaac De Foreest in New Amsterdam, June, 1641; Susanna, m. Evert Janse Wendel of Beverwyck, July 31, 1644; Rachel, m. first, Hendrick Van Bommel in New Amsterdam, Sept. 3, 1656, and secondly, Dirk Janse De Groot, Aug. 8, 1677; Abraham was in Beverwyck in 1656; Isaac, bp. in New Amsterdam, April 21, 1642; Jacob, bp. in New Amsterdam, Dec. 7, 1645, m. Lysbeth Post in New York, Sept. 26, 1674.
